a penalty would have meant nothing. the game was over by that point. which is precisely why he did it. he wouldn't have done it in a 2-2 game. there's not much you can do about stuff like this. can't suspend a guy for squirting water like that unless it's a repeat offence. just find it funny how this same guy was crying in the media after game 2 because Subban ducked his attempted hit.
